HB3021

 

Introduced , by Rep. John D'Amico

 

SYNOPSIS AS INTRODUCED:
 
625 ILCS 5/1-118  from Ch. 95 1/2, par. 1-118

    Amends the Illinois Vehicle Code. Includes catalytic converters in the definition of "essential parts".

1    AN ACT concerning transportation.
 
2    Be it enacted by the People of the State of Illinois,
3represented in the General Assembly:
 
4    Section 5. The Illinois Vehicle Code is amended by changing
5Section 1-118 as follows:
 
6    (625 ILCS 5/1-118)  (from Ch. 95 1/2, par. 1-118)
7    Sec. 1-118. Essential Parts. All integral and body parts of
8a vehicle of a type required to be registered hereunder, the
9removal, alteration or substitution of which would tend to
10conceal the identity of the vehicle or substantially alter its
11appearance, model, type or mode of operation. "Essential parts"
12includes the following: vehicle hulks, shells, chassis,
13frames, front end assemblies (which may consist of headlight,
14grill, fenders and hood), front clip (front end assembly with
15cowl attached), rear clip (which may consist of quarter panels,
16fenders, floor and top), doors, hatchbacks, fenders, cabs, cab
17clips, cowls, hoods, trunk lids, deck lids, T-tops, sunroofs,
18moon roofs, astro roofs, catalytic converters, transmissions
19of vehicles of the second division, seats, aluminum wheels,
20engines and similar parts. Essential parts shall also include
21stereo radios, cassette radios, compact disc radios,
22cassette/compact disc radios and compact disc players and
23compact disc changers which are either installed in dash or

 

 

HB3021- 2 -LRB098 10961 MLW 41579 b

1trunk-mounted.
2    An essential part which does not have affixed to it an
3identification number as defined in Section 1-129 adopts the
4identification number of the vehicle to which such part is
5affixed, installed or mounted.
6(Source: P.A. 86-1179; 86-1209; 87-435.)
